1. User Testing

The first thing you have to do long before the launch is to make sure your product is ready for the general public and that it’s something people will want and be willing to pay for.

Gather a group of 20 – 30 people to test your product. Get feedback from them and use that to make any changes to your product long before the launch date.

2. Preparations

The more you prepare for the launch, the more successful it will be. Here are a few of the things you need to do to get ready for launch day.

Choose a Launch Date

Find a date that works for you and that doesn’t coincide with any other similar product launches. Stick with that date and work backward as you plan your days and weeks leading up to the launch.

Select a Platform

Another decision you need to make is what platform you’ll use to launch your product. Consider where your audience spends most of their time.

Make a Checklist

There are many things you’ll need to do before and on launch day. Keep a checklist handy and make sure anybody you have working with you knows what their roles are as well.

Set Launch Goals

Although there are many things you can’t control like how many people end up signing up for your product, there are other things you can. Focus on the things you can control when setting goals so you don’t set yourself up for disappointment.

3. Build Hype

The sooner you start getting people excited about your product, the better your launch will go. Share your story, especially if you’re a small company because people love to connect with the person behind the product.

4. Launch Day!

On launch day, there’s going to be a lot to do. Take a deep breath and pull out your launch day checklist. Focus on getting everything done and give yourself plenty of time to interact with new users as much as possible.

These new connections will help you get more valuable feedback about what additional features you may consider adding or other products you could launch in the future.

5. More Marketing

Think of your launch day as the middle point of a successful product launch. Once your product is out there, you should begin marketing it even more. Use social media and user success stories to continue widening your audience.
